Acknowledgments: This key was developed in part to support the scale-insect identification efforts of APHIS/PPQ port identifiers. A grant was provided through the Center for Plant Health Science and Technology, Animal and Plant Health Inspection Service, U S Department of Agriculture. A second infusion of funds came from the U S Department of Agriculture through Hilda Diaz-Soltero, USDA Invasive Species Liaison and Coordinator. A table has been developed providing information on the source of the line drawings and the date that permission was received to use them in this key LINK. We are most grateful to Jennifer Cox, Ray Gill, William Gimpel, Cristina Granara de Willink, Gillian Watson, and Douglas Williams for allowing us to use illustrations printed in their pubications. Illustrators include Mary Foley Benson, Jennifer Cox, Gordon Ferris, William Gimpel, Judy Illtis, Linda Lawrence, Dug Miller, Gary Miller, and Doug Williams. We also wish to acknowledge the source of the habitus images; in many cases these were photographed by Ray Gill who has developed a remarkable image gallery of scale insects as they appear in the field. Many of them can be seen by accessing the Systematic Entomology Laboratory Scale Insect Photographs page. Images that came from other authors are Lyle Buss, George Buxton, John Davidson, Roberto González, Shôzô Kawai, Takumasa (Demian) Kondo, Goro Tokihiro, and Christian Volosky. We are particularly grateful to Phil Johnson, Port Identifier, San Francisco, Bert Lindsey, Port identifier, Los Angeles, APHIS/PPQ for undertaking extensive beta testing of the key. They spent considerable time and provided many useful suggestions. We also are grateful to John Brown and Gary Miller of the Systematic Entomology Laboratory for reviewing the manuscript and for providing many helpful comments and criticisms. About the authors: Alessandra Rung (Baptista) has a postdoctoral position with the University of Maryland, College Park and the Systematic Entomology Laboratory, ARS, USDA. She has primary responsibility for the development and implementation of this and one other Lucid key. In collaboration with George Venable and Dug Miller, she has developed the structure of the key and is the principal investigator on the project. Her background is in Diptera systematics, but she has found the world of scales to be interesting and quite very different from flies. George L. Venable, of PXL PWR Multimedia Studio in Beltsville, Maryland is the graphics, HTML, and organizational specialist on the project. He manipulates the information provided by Alessandra and Dug in a format that is easily understandable and is visually pleasing. George works as a contractor on the project, but his input far exceeds what would be expected of someone in this kind of position. Douglass R. (Dug) Miller is a scale insect systematist in the Systematic Entomology Laboratory, ARS, USDA and is responsible for the character information used in the key. Raymond J. (Ray) Gill of the California Department of Food and Agriculture provided the lion's share of line drawings and habitus images that added enormously to the project. Douglas J. Williams of The Natural History Museum, London through his comprehensive publications on the mealybugs of various parts of the world, provided a majority of the line drawings and gave expert advice on many issues concerning mealybug systematics. |
